Title of the Invention IMPROVED PROCESS FOR THE PRODUCTION OF A PROPYLENE-CONTAINING BLOCK COPOLYMER Abstract of the Disclosure In d multi-step process for the production of a pro- pylene-containing block copolymer which comprises (I) polymerizing propylene or propylene with up to about 5 mole% of another olefin by suspension polymerization in the presence of a catalyst composed of (A) a highly active solid titanium catalyst com- ponent containing magnesium, titanium, halogen and an electron donor as essential ingredients, (B) an organoaluminum compound, and (C) an electron donor, and (II) copolymerizing propylene with at least one olefin by gas-phase polymerization in the presence of the catalyst- containing polymer obtained in step (I); the improvement wherein (i) step (I) is carried out under such conditions that the mole ratio of Al to the electron donor in the catalyst components (B) and (C) is from about 1 to about 15, and (ii) after the amount of the polymer formed in step (I) reaches 70% of that of the polymer finally obtained in step (I), component (8) or both components (B) and (C) are freshly added in such an amount that the mole ratio of Al to the total electron donor in the polymerization or copolymeriza- tion system is from about 0.1 to about 20, and thereafter the polymerization or copolymerization is carried out in the further presence of the component (B) or the components (B) and (C) so added.
